Pull on the Ohman Brunt Toe in the morning and you’re going to stay comfortable all-day long thanks to the breathable unlined build, the ultra-supportive midsole, and BRUNT’s custom triple-layer insoles.

This boot comes equipped with an innovative slip, oil and heat resistant rubber outsole that delivers enhanced protection and performance on the job site. Fully loaded with jobsite-ready specs - like a barnyard-resistant leather sourced from Texas steer - the Ohman is a versatile choice for shop workers, indoor tradesmen, and a variety of low-impact outdoor jobs.

Details

  • Full-grain barnyard resistant waterproof leather helps resist the damaging effects of oleic acid,urea, sodium chloride and ammonium hyrdroxide
  • Brunt Toe Composite Toe
  • Premium BRUNT Cush’n insoles feature a nonstick top layer, a memory foam midlayer, a cushy bottom layer, and an anti-odor treatment
  • Electrical hazard (EH) provides a secondary source of protection for accidental contact with live electrical circuits
  • High heat resistant (300C/572F) Brunt rubber outsole
  • 100% non-metallic construction for easily passing through metal detectors in highly secure areas
  • Non-mutilating upper reduces the chance of scratching and marking surfaces
  • Oil and slip resistant Brunt rubber outsole
  • Innovative exterior toe cap and heel guard protects high wear areas from breaking down and is stitched for added durability
  • Outsole and midsole meet ASTM D471-06 903 oil and isooctane chemical resistant standards
  • Meets ASTM F1677-96 Mark II non-slip testing standards
  • Meets ASTM F2913-19 SATRA non-slip testing standards
  • Meets ASTM F2413-18 M I/75 C/75EH standards
Composite Toe - Composite toe footwear is a type of safety footwear designed to protect the toes from potential hazards in various work environments. The term "composite" refers to the use of non-metallic materials, often a combination of materials like fiberglass, Kevlar, carbon fiber, or other reinforced plastics, to create the protective toe cap. Composite toe caps offer protection similar to steel or alloy toe caps but with the advantage of being lighter in weight.
Electrical Hazard - Electrical Hazard footwear is designed to impede the flow of electricity through the shoe and to the ground, reducing the likelihood of electrocution, in accordance with ASTM F2413-11.
Heat Resisting - Heat-resistant footwear is specialized safety footwear designed to protect the feet from extreme heat, molten materials, sparks, and other high-temperature hazards commonly found in industries such as metallurgy, foundries, glass manufacturing, welding, and more. Heat-resistant footwear is essential for workers who are exposed to these kinds of environments to prevent burns, injuries, and discomfort.
Oil Resisting - Oil-resistant footwear is specialized footwear designed to provide protection and traction in environments where there is a risk of exposure to oils, greases, and other slippery substances. This type of footwear is commonly used in industries like manufacturing, automotive, food processing, and other settings where workers may encounter oily or greasy surfaces that could lead to slips and falls.
Slip Resisting - Slip-resistant footwear, also known as non-slip footwear or anti-slip footwear, is specially designed to provide enhanced traction and stability on slippery surfaces, reducing the risk of slips and falls. This type of footwear is essential in industries and work environments where workers are exposed to wet, oily, greasy, or otherwise slippery floors, such as hospitality, healthcare, food service, and manufacturing.
Chemical Resisting - Chemical-resistant work shoes are made to offset the hazards of using, working with, combining or storing chemicals. They protect workers from the risk of skin injuries, allergies, infections and chemical burns caused by hazardous chemical leaks and spills.
